Fig. 3: SHG in NiI2 under different pressures.

a Temperature-dependent SHG intensity in a NiI2 flake at seven fixed hydrostatic pressures, e.g., 2.7, 4.4, 6.0, 6.5, 7.0, 8.6, and 11.0 GPa. The inset shows the pressure dependence of the SHG intensity at approximately 15 K. b Angular-resolved SHG patterns for temperatures below and above the helimagnetic transition temperature at the six representative hydrostatic pressures. Here, the orange, green, and gray regions represent the helimagnetic state (HM), antiferromagnetic state (AFM) and intermediate state (IMS), respectively.
